The Ultimate Buying Guide for Styling Cream for Fine Hair
Fine hair often needs a little extra help to look full and stay styled. Heavy products weigh it down, making it look flat. A good styling cream can give you volume and hold without the weight. This guide helps you pick the perfect one.
Key Features to Look For
When shopping for a styling cream for fine hair, look for specific features. These features ensure the product works for you, not against you.
- **Lightweight Formula:** This is the most important feature. The cream must feel light. Heavy creams make fine hair look greasy quickly.
- **Volume Boosting:** Good creams contain ingredients that lift the hair at the roots. This creates the illusion of thicker hair.
- **Flexible Hold:** You want hold that lasts all day, but you should still be able to run your fingers through your hair. Avoid stiff, crunchy hold.
- **Heat Protection:** If you use blow dryers or curling irons, heat protection is essential. Heat damages fine strands easily.
Important Ingredients Matter
The ingredients list tells you a lot about how the cream will perform. Focus on natural and beneficial components.
What to Seek Out:
- **Natural Oils (in small amounts):** Look for light oils like Argan or Jojoba oil. They add shine without weighing hair down.
- **Proteins:** Hydrolyzed wheat protein or keratin helps strengthen the hair shaft. Stronger hair resists breakage.
- **Humectants:** Ingredients like Glycerin draw moisture into the hair. This keeps fine hair from becoming dry and brittle.
Ingredients to Minimize:
- **Heavy Waxes or Butters:** Shea butter or heavy beeswax can easily overload fine hair. These cause flatness.
- **Too Much Silicone:** While some silicone offers shine, too much builds up on fine hair. This buildup reduces volume.

User Experience and Use Cases
How you use the cream changes the results you see. Fine hair styling requires specific techniques.
Best Application Tips:
- **Start Small:** Always use a pea-sized amount first. You can add more if needed. Overuse is the biggest mistake people make.
- **Focus on Roots and Mid-Shaft:** Apply the cream mainly near the roots and through the middle of your hair. Keep it off the very ends if your hair is very oily.
- **Blow Dry for Volume:** Work the cream through damp hair. Then, use a round brush while blow-drying. Lifting the hair at the scalp while drying locks in the volume.
Ideal Use Cases:
This type of cream works well for creating soft waves or a sleek, voluminous blowout. It is perfect for days when you need your style to last through humidity. It also works well for adding texture to short haircuts.
10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) about Styling Cream for Fine Hair
Q: Can styling cream make my fine hair look greasy?
A: Yes, if you use too much or if the cream is too heavy. Choose lightweight formulas and use only a tiny amount near the roots.
Q: Should I use styling cream on wet or dry hair?
A: Most styling creams work best on damp or towel-dried hair before blow-drying. This helps distribute the product evenly and sets the style.
Q: Does styling cream replace mousse for fine hair?
A: They are similar, but creams offer more moisture and less stiff hold than traditional mousse. Many people use cream for smoothness and mousse for maximum lift.
Q: Will this cream protect my hair from the sun?
A: Some quality creams include UV filters. Always check the product label to see if it specifically lists sun protection.
Q: Is it okay to use this cream every day?
A: Generally, yes, if you use a small amount. However, fine hair can build up product faster. You might need to wash your hair every one to two days.
Q: What is the difference between a cream and a lotion for styling?
A: Creams are generally thicker and offer more control or hold. Lotions are usually lighter and focus more on hydration and light smoothing.
Q: How do I fix hair that looks flat after applying the cream?
A: If your hair is flat, it likely has too much product. Try flipping your head over and blow-drying the roots again. You can also try rubbing a tiny bit of dry shampoo on the roots for lift.
Q: Are styling creams good for curly fine hair?
A: Yes, they are excellent. Curls need moisture to form well. A light cream defines the curl pattern without weighing down the delicate curl structure.
Q: How long does the style usually last when using this cream?
A: With proper application and blow-drying, the style should hold well for a full day. Humidity might cause some slight falling by evening.
